Making the Most of 50 Things to Do Before You’re Five: A free, high-impact approach that strengthens what you already do; supporting children, families and the home learning environment.
This engaging one-day training session invites you to explore the true potential of the 50 Things to Do before You’re Five initiative.
With a strong focus on the Home Learning Environment (HLE), the session will provide practical strategies to help you build meaningful partnerships with parents, increase their confidence, and support them to recognise learning in everyday moments.
You’ll also explore how to guide families in understanding screen time through the 50 Things to Do 'Less Screen Time, More Play Time’ resource, encouraging healthier habits and more active play.
By the end of the session, you’ll have lots of simple, practical ideas you can use straight away, feel more confident in what you’re doing, and have a clear plan for using this free resource in your setting to support children and their families across Calderdale.
